Indications
Uses: Temporarily relieves these symptoms due to a cold: minor aches and pains; minor sore throat pain; headache; nasal and sinus congestion; runny nose; sneezing; itchy nose or throat; itchy, watery eyes due to hay fever; cough due to minor throat and bronchial irritation. Temporarily reduces fever.
Directions
Directions: Do not use more than directed. Take every 4 hours; do not take more than 5 packets in 24 hours unless directed by a doctor. Dissolve contents of one packet into 8 oz hot water; sip while hot. Consume entire drink within 10-15 minutes. If using a microwave, add contents of one packet to 8 oz of cool water; stir briskly before and after heating. Do not overheat. Read all warnings and directions on carton before use. Keep carton for reference. Do not discard. Children Under 4 Years of Age: Do not use. Children 4 to Under 12 Years of Age: Do not use unless directed by a doctor. Adults and Children 12 Years of Age and Over: One packet.
Ingredients
Active Ingredients: In Each Packet: Acetaminophen (650 mg), Diphenhydramine HCl (25 mg), Phenylephrine HCl (10 mg). Purpose: Pain Reliever/Fever Reducer, Antihistamine/Cough Suppressant, Nasal Decongestant. Inactive Ingredients: Acesulfame Potassium, Anhydrous Citric Acid, Aspartame, D&C Yellow 10, FD&C Blue 1, FD&C Red 40, Flavors, Maltodextrin, Silicon Dioxide, Sodium Citrate, Sucrose, Tribasic Calcium Phosphate.
Warnings
Warnings: Liver warning: This product contains acetaminophen. Severe liver damage may occur if you take more than 4,000 mg of acetaminophen in 24 hours; with other drugs containing acetaminophen; 3 or more alcoholic drinks every day while using this product. Sore throat warning: If sore throat is severe, persists for more than 2 days, is accompanied or followed by fever, headache, rash, nausea, or vomiting consult a doctor promptly. Do not use: in a child under 4 years of age; if you are allergic to acetaminophen; with any other drug containing acetaminophen (prescription or nonprescription). If you are not sure whether a drug contains acetaminophen, ask a doctor or pharmacist; with any other product containing diphenhydramine, even one used on the skin; if you are now taking a prescription monoamine oxidase inhibitor (MAOI) (certain drugs for depression, psychiatric, or emotional conditions, or Parkinson's disease), or for 2 weeks after stopping the MAOI drug. If you do not know if your prescription drug contains an MAOI, ask a doctor or pharmacist before taking this product. Ask a doctor before use if you have liver disease; heart disease; high blood pressure; thyroid disease; diabetes; glaucoma; a sodium-restricted diet; trouble urinating due to an enlarged prostate gland; a breathing problem such as emphysema, asthma or chronic bronchitis; cough that occurs with too much phlegm (mucus); cough that lasts or is chronic such as occurs with smoking, asthma or emphysema. Ask a doctor or pharmacist before use if you are taking sedatives or tranquilizers; the blood thinning drug warfarin. When using this product: do not exceed recommended dosage; avoid alcoholic drinks; marked drowsiness may occur; alcohol, sedatives and tranquilizers may increase drowsiness; be careful when driving a motor vehicle or operating machinery; excitability may occur, especially in children. Stop use and ask a doctor if: nervousness, dizziness, or sleeplessness occurs; fever gets worse or lasts more than 3 days; redness or swelling is present; new symptoms occur; symptoms do not get better or worsen; pain, cough or nasal congestion gets worse or lasts more than 7 days; cough comes back or occurs with fever, rash or headache that lasts. These could be signs of a serious condition. Pregnancy/breast-feeding warning: If pregnant or breast-feeding, ask a health care professional before use. Keep out of reach of children. In case of overdose, get medical help or contact a Poison Control Center right away. Prompt medical attention is critical for adults as well as for children even if you do not notice any signs or symptoms. Other warnings: Phenylketonurics: Contains phenylalanine.
